I entered the boxing gym and the smell of sweat and blood immediately entered my nose. I inhaled deeply and sighed with satisfaction.

I know that would seem gross to you, but this was my second home!

I set my school bag down at the corner and jogged to the ring. I jumped up on it and grabbed a hold of the ropes, as I watched two guys spar with each other. It was my friend, Daniel and my coach, Marco.

Daniel threw a left hook, but Marco easily blocked it with his right arm and swung his left arm to side of Daniel's face. Daniel ducked and tackled Marco to the ground, holding him in an arm lock. I began to giggle.

"Danny, this is not WWE, we're boxing!" Marco complained.

"Say, uncle."

"No."

Danny tighten the arm lock. "Just say it and you'll be free."

Danny looked up and smiled at me. "Hey, Aaliyah! You're just in time to see me make coach beg for mercy. This is go-"

Danny suddenly paused, as coach reversed himself and placed Danny in an arm lock. He then poked Danny's face, which was smashed on the ground. "What do I always tell you? Never keep your guard down, not even for a second!" Marco yelled sternly. "Now, you say uncle."

I laughed even harder, because this whole time I knew Marco was letting Danny think he was beating him.

"Fine, uncle!" Danny scoffed harshly.

Marco released him and laughed. "You see mija, that's why I think you're a better student than him." Coach Marco joked, smiling. I entered the ring and gave him a high-five.

"Thanks, but soon I'm gonna surpass you." I proudly stated.

He patted my head. "You know, I can actually believe that, Aaliyah. You're a real kid prodigy."

"Thanks." I beamed, smiling widely. Marco nodded and left with Danny to grab a sip of water before we began my practice.

□□□

I sat down on the bench that was right outside the gym. I finished practice a while ago and my parents still haven't came to pick me up. I wonder what's taking them so long?

The gym door opened and Marco came out. "Hey, mija you still here; Where are your parents at?"

I shrugged. "I don't know. They should've been here a long time ago."

He picked up my bag for me and walked over to his jeep. "Come on, I'll take you home. It's getting dark. "

I nodded and got in the passenger seat. Marco's car was seriously the coolest. I loved how the wind blows in my face when we cruise down the rode in his jeep. It's one of the most refreshing feelings ever.

"You hungry?" Marco asked, as we stopped at a red light.

I was really tired and all I wanted to do was go home and sleep. "Nah, I'm good."

But, my stomach argued differently with a loud growl. "Yeah, I'm gonna grab us some junk food." he chuckled and made a U-turn.

□□□

"Thanks, Marco." I smiled, as I dug into my burger and fries.

"No problem, mija!" he replied, as he took a sip of his ice tea.

We made the second to last turn and finally neared my neighborhood. "Hey, looks like there's some party going on. Like, someone is playing with firecrackers." I commented.
